Energy Efficiency and Cost Savings with CHP Implementation Essentials Training by Tonex

Energy Efficiency and Cost Savings with CHP Implementation Essentials Training by Tonex

This course explores Combined Heat and Power (CHP) systems for energy efficiency and cost savings. Participants learn about CHP fundamentals, system design, integration strategies, economic benefits, and regulatory considerations. The course covers best practices for optimizing CHP performance and maximizing return on investment. It also addresses environmental impacts and industry applications. Attendees gain insights into policy frameworks and financial incentives that support CHP adoption. This training equips professionals with the knowledge to implement CHP solutions effectively, reducing operational costs and enhancing sustainability.
